tretton37 gained control of their SaaS

tretton37, a software solutions company with over 300 employees, was struggling to manage its digital services and user licenses. The process was managed manually in impractical spreadsheets by a single person, leading to a lack of oversight, unknown licenses, and an unstructured off-boarding process. They turned to the vendor Substly to gain control.

Substly provided a centralized platform for managing users and licenses, replacing the spreadsheets. The solution gave tretton37 a clear overview of all services and their users, enabling a structured off-boarding process that improved IT security. It also facilitated collaboration between departments, saving time. As a result, tretton37 cut costs by eliminating unused licenses and plans to use Substly's cost-tracking features for further savings.
